Essential Functions:

This position is responsible for both direct and indirect patient care and management. The pediatrician is responsible for proper documentation, execution of office visits, chart preparation, prescriptions, orders and administrative duties.

  • Develops and implements treatment plans according to FAI guidelines.

  • Demonstrates a strong understanding of all appointment types and maintains a full schedule of patients

  • Demonstrates strong understanding of our allergy treatment program and provides program based education.

  • Observes, records and reports patients’ vitals and reactions to all administered treatments.

  • Completes visit preparation including questionnaires and the resolution of clarifications accurately and timely according to the established schedule.

  • Consults and coordinates with other health care providers working at any FAI clinic.

  • Responds to patient reactions situations and manages and stabilizes grade 1, 2, 3 reactions in clinic and on call as needed.

  • Appropriate identification and documentation of comorbidities.

  • Appropriate referrals and recommendations communicated and documented.

  • Participates in rounds with providers and escalation management within the physician assigned pod including plans, phone calls and follow up management.

  • Performs highly complex and varied tasks requiring independent knowledge, its application to a variety of situations; and exercise independent judgment.
    Contributes to quality improvement projects within the clinic.
